What Was Clever Hans Famous For?

What Was Clever Hans Famous For? Clever Hans, German der kluge Hans, a performing horse in Berlin in the late 19th and early 20th centuries celebrated for demonstrating remarkable intelligence. The feats performed by the horse were eventually explained as simple behavioral responses to subtle cues provided (perhaps unintentionally) by his handler. What did Clever

What Are Elk Feet Called?

What Are Elk Feet Called? Elk are members of the order Artiodactyla, even-toed ungulates. Unlike odd-toed ungulates, which support their weight on the third digit of each foot, even-toed ungulates bear their weight on their third and fourth digits. Do elk have toes? What Animal Has Cloven Hooves?

What Animal Has Cloven Hooves? Sheep, goats, and cattle are ungulates, ‘hooved’ animals that are members of the Order Artiodactyla (animals with cloven hooves), suborder Ruminatia (ruminants or cud-chewing animals) and Family Bovidae.
